Reverse engineered prompt

Build me a TypeScript repo for a shared library of AI agent skills that can be installed into tools like Claude Code, Codex, and similar assistants.

I want it to feel like a real skills package, with clear docs for installing the whole collection or just individual skills, plus a simple way to publish and update them. Include a bunch of practical skills for content work, like generating image cards, infographics, WeChat article support, markdown formatting, and a few utility workflows. Make it easy to add new skills later, and organize things so each skill can live on its own.

Also set it up so the repository can be published as a marketplace plugin and so the skill folders can be synced out individually for other registries. Include the README, usage examples, and the helper scripts or commands needed to install, update, and publish everything cleanly. If you need to check current docs for the agent tooling, go ahead and look them up online.
